What's The Definition Of Torus?
torus in American English
any rounded projection or swelling noun: a large convex molding, more or less semicircular in profile, commonly forming the lowest molding of the base of a column, directly above the plinth, sometimes occurring as one of a pair separated by a scotia and fillets torus in British English noun: a large convex moulding approximately semicircular in cross section, esp one used on the base of a classical column |
